-is it hard YES. YES YES YES YES YES. But this is Duke. Deal with it. Everything's hard.
-are the professors good I'm a freshman = can't really say about Pratt alone. In Pratt, I've had one or two great ones, and one terrible one. Overall, I haven't been too impressed with professors' teaching abilities in Trinity classes, but they are all very nice people who have been very willing to help me outside of classes.
-is the courseload hard Depends on how you study and how much effort you put into the hw...For me, I do all the work and study pretty thoroughly so yeah, I have a lot of work every night.
-also, how hard is it to get into? Personally, I think easier than Trinity, especially if you're female, but that impression might just come because the kids from my hs who apply to Duke have strong math/science backgrounds and thus get into Pratt more often than Trinity. I think the numbers also say Pratt has a slightly higher acceptance rate, but I'm too lazy to find those stats...Basically, if you think you might like Pratt, apply and don't worry about the numbers.

Overall, good luck deciding. Pratt's amazing and I've never seriously regretted my decision (sure there are those math tests I walk out of and decide I'm switching out - NOW, but it's never serious and things always work out). It's a lot more humanities-friendly (lets kids in Pratt take humanities classes more often) than most other engineering schools, which really makes me happy.
